Gene C. Lentz is the president of Remedy's Nutrition®, a family-owned supplement company he has led for more than five decades. Born in Tulsa, Oklahoma and raised between Apache Junction, Arizona and Brooklyn, New York before settling in the Florida Keys, Gene built Remedy's on a simple premise: that disease prevention and responsible self-care should come before the prescription pad, and that supplements should be made the way a family would make them for their own.

Remedy's takes its name from his wife's grandmother, whose surname was Remedy — a fitting coincidence for a company that today formulates every herbal blend by hand, without fillers, binders, or preservatives, in line with cGMP production standards. To the best of the Lentz family's knowledge, Remedy's is the oldest privately owned nutritional company on the U.S. East Coast still operating under its original ownership.

A Family Background in Healthcare

Gene grew up in a household of pharmacists, nurses, and teachers, which shaped the way he thinks about nutrition today. Conventional medicine, he is quick to acknowledge, is essential and sometimes the only answer. But where prevention is possible — through diet, herbs, and a working understanding of how the body detoxifies and repairs itself — he believes that is almost always the better first step. That philosophy is the thread running through every product Remedy's makes.

Heritage, Hobbies, and Off-Duty Hours

Gene is of Cherokee and Irish descent; his great-great-grandfather was a full-blood Cherokee in Oklahoma. Before the nutrition business, he spent several years as a working tennis professional, and the game is still his favorite way to spend an afternoon. When he is not on the court or in the shop, he is almost certainly on his backcountry boat, fishing the flats of the Florida Keys. Most of all, he values quiet time with his wife — the kind of unhurried hours that a family business rarely leaves room for.
